Labour prefer to dodge Prince Andrew scandal despite growing disquiet

Parliamentary rules forbid debates about the conduct of royals, which some consider a fig leaf for inaction

The shocking new allegations about the extent of Prince Andrew’s connections with Jeffery Epstein have dominated front pages and airwaves but there is one powerful institution which is effectively barred from discussing it – parliament.

There is growing disquiet among MPs about strict guidance that means the disgraced royal cannot be the subject of any parliamentary debate – including whether he can be formally stripped of his titles.
